Inspiring a Legacy: Chibuike Ifedilichukwu's "Be The First But Not The Last"

Apricus Art Collection presents a powerful and aspirational message with Chibuike Ifedilichukwu's "Be The First But Not The Last." This striking artwork, featuring bold typography, serves as a call to action and a reminder to pave the way for future generations.

A Proclamation of Progress

The artwork's core message, "Be The First But Not The Last," is a declaration of ambition and a commitment to creating opportunities for others. The use of typography suggests a desire to communicate this message clearly and directly, ensuring that it resonates with viewers on a visceral level.
